A file with the EMLX or EML file extension is a Mail Message file used to store an email message. EML/EMLX file can converted to MHTML or MSG file format with few lines of core code by using Spire.Email.
Convert EML/EMLX to MHTML
[C#]
using Spire.Email;
using System;
namespace ConvertEMLandEMLXtoMHTML
{
class Program
{
static void Main(string[] args)
{
MailMessage message = MailMessage.Load("example.eml");
message.Save("ToMhtml.mhtml", MailMessageFormat.Mhtml);
Console.WriteLine("Done");
}
}
}
[VB.NET]
Imports Spire.Email
Namespace ConvertEMLandEMLXtoMHTML
Class Program
Private Shared Sub Main(args As String())
Dim message As MailMessage = MailMessage.Load("example.eml")
message.Save("ToMhtml.mhtml", MailMessageFormat.Mhtml)
Console.WriteLine("Done")
End Sub
End Class
End Namespace
Convert EML/EMLX to MSG
[C#]
using Spire.Email;
using System;
namespace ConvertEMLandEMLXtoMSG
{
class Program
{
static void Main(string[] args)
{
MailMessage message = MailMessage.Load("example.eml");
message.Save("ToMsg.msg", MailMessageFormat.Msg);
Console.WriteLine("Done");
}
}
}
[VB.NET]
Imports Spire.Email
Namespace ConvertEMLandEMLXtoMSG
Class Program
Private Shared Sub Main(args As String())
Dim message As MailMessage = MailMessage.Load("example.eml")
message.Save("ToMsg.msg", MailMessageFormat.Msg)
Console.WriteLine("Done")
End Sub
End Class
End Namespace
